How correlated are KLXE and MTR?

On 3 years of weekly data the KLXE/MTR correlation comes out at 0.38, moderate. The relationship has been stable: the 1-year correlation (0.34) sits close to the 3-year figure. The 5-year figure is 0.37, and annualized covariance runs at 1545.5 %².

Among the 11 assets we track against KLXE, MTR ranks #6 by 3-year correlation. Correlation aside, the last 12 months split them widely, with KLXE ahead by 35.3 points (-22.3% versus -57.6%). Note the risk asymmetry: KLXE runs 1.8 times the annualized volatility of the other leg, so equal-weighting the two is not an equal-risk position.

How is this computed?

Pearson correlation on weekly returns: ρ(A,B) = cov(rA, rB) / (σA · σB), over windows of 52, 156 and 260 weeks. Covariance is annualized (×52) and expressed in %². Full definitions on the methodology page.

What does a correlation of 0.38 mean?

On the −1 to +1 scale, 0.38 describes how much the two returns move together: +1 is lockstep, 0 is independence, negative values mean opposite directions. It says nothing about which performed better.
